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Irrigation Foreman
What is the role of an Irrigation Foreman?
An Irrigation Foreman is responsible for the planning, installation, and maintenance of irrigation systems used in agriculture, landscaping, and other industries. They ensure that irrigation systems are operating efficiently and effectively, and that water is being used wisely.
What are the key skills required for an Irrigation Foreman?
Key skills for an Irrigation Foreman include knowledge of irrigation system design, installation, and maintenance, as well as water conservation techniques. They should also have strong leadership and communication skills, and be able to work independently and as part of a team.
What are the career prospects for an Irrigation Foreman?
Irrigation Foremen can advance to positions such as Irrigation Manager or Superintendent. They may also start their own irrigation businesses.
What is the job outlook for Irrigation Foremen?
The job outlook for Irrigation Foremen is expected to be good over the next few years. This is due to the increasing demand for water conservation and efficient irrigation systems.
